What You Will Do:

The Senior Product Manufacturing Engineer will provide support to manufacturing operations and drive process improvement to improve first pass yield using Quality metrics and MRL elements such as PFMEA, Control Plan & Gage R&R as needed.

The Senior Product Manufacturing Engineer will be responsible for then entire manufacturing value stream of a specific part or part family. The scope of this role will include Pratt & Whitney's internal shop and may also include supply chain support components on the assigned part family.

  • With specific parts ownership, this role will provide direct support to the manufacturing shop floor and drive manufacturing process improvements across multiple process steps that span the full value stream of the parts.

  • Troubleshoot and Resolve Operation shop floor issues for various manufacturing process by providing technical input; perform Root cause analysis and corrective actions on non-conforming product using statistical analysis tools and other methods as necessary.

  • Identify & implement process optimization & control methods to eliminate/prevent quality turn backs /escapes, increase throughput and reduce overall product costs.

  • Work with senior management for risk escalation and risk mitigation plans; work with product designers, tool designers, quality assurance, systems designers, and other stakeholders

  • Drive targeted manufacturing process optimization activities through MRL tools such as Value Stream Mapping and Process Flow Diagram, PFMEA, Control Plans, Measurement Systems Analysis, Yield & Cost curves and Qualification plan.

  • Support the project pipeline process to select, prioritize and scope projects to business objectives, integrated with other continuous improvement activities and CORE (Customer Oriented Results and Excellence) initiatives.
